101BApplications to the Department of JusticeN.I.

(1)An application under section 101A must be in writing.

(2)It must state—

(a)the name, address and date of birth of the applicant,

(b)the name and address of the applicant at the time of the conviction or caution,

(c)so far as known to the applicant, the time when and the place where the conviction was made or the caution given and, for a conviction, the case number, and

(d)such other information as the Department of Justice in Northern Ireland may require.

(3)It may include representations by the applicant or written evidence about the matters mentioned in condition A in section 101A.]
